Notes on Nebuliser Care

 

Caution

 

1 Do not immerse machine in water.

 

2 Physician prescribed use only.

 

3 Never use more frequently than prescribed.

 

4 If therapy is having no effect, consult physician.

 

Cleaning

 

In order that you benefit fully from your equipment, it is important that the machine and accessories 
are kept in a clean condition.

 

Ensure that the medication chamber is taken apart and washed in warm soapy water, rinsed and 
allowed to dry completely after each use. The jet holes should be blown clear by attaching the 
chamber to the air outlet from the compressor and running the machine for a few moments.

 

We advise that the tube is disconnected from both the outlet nozzle and the chamber after each use 
to prolong the life of the connector.
